The fifth Club League event was held on Thu 10th May , a 17 mile CP at Calary.
It was a night when the fast men raced with real intent and swept up almost all of those in front of them in the final stages of the race. Escaping their clutches on the night for a family one-two were Eileen O’Sullivan, taking her second win, and John O’Sullivan who both made good on their limit and semi-limit handicaps. Pulling clear of their group they just managed to hold off the fast finishing bunch ,which was led home by scratch men Dave Peelo and Paul Cullinan.
A gap is opening towards the top of the league with John O’Sullivan stretching away following a fourth successive runner up placing. behind its a tightly bunched filed headed by Dave Peelo, Paul Cullinane and Mark Wainer.
Next up is a handicapped 21m CP at Calary on May 31st .

It is with deep sadness that I have to inform members of the death of long time member and founder of the club, Danny O’Shea, following a long illness. Danny played a leading role in the club, all down the years, and was a leading commissiare and timekeeper in Irish cycling. The club expresses its sympathy to Geraldine and Joanne at this sad time.

Aidan Ryan’s circuit training will resume on Wednesday 19th October at a NEW location, St Thomas VEC, Novara Avenue, Bray. Unfortunately the only slot available is 7pm-8pm. This is half an hour shorter that in past years, and considerably earlier. We hope to run the circuit training through to mid December, subject to demand.
It is impossible to know if this new arrangement will suit people. The first night is FREE so come along if you can. If numbers are poor we will take it as a sign that it does not suit and is unlikely to work and we will probably not then run the series. We anticipate costs being similar to last year at roughly €5 per head and €2 for underage (will depend on numbers again).

The club will run its 7th Annual Open 10 Mile TT on Saturday 23th July at Kilpeddar. This year we are delighted that the event will also incorporate a round of the Women’s National League series. As an incentive, the Women’s Commission are putting up €150 for the setting of a new women’s record for the event, which currently stands at 24:00 by Jenny Fay (Orwell) from 2005.
Sign-on will open at 9:45am with the race start at 11am. Race HQ is in The Grove Inn (Devereaux’s), 1 mile north of Kilpeddar Village, off the northbound carriageway of the N11, 5 miles south of Bray.
Entry fee is €10 for Seniors/Vets and €5 for Juniors. Underage are free. A racing license is required and one day licenses will be available.
The course runs from Kilpeddar to Coynes Cross and back. Turns will be marshalled and the road marked.
